Be the Disrupter, Not the Disrupted: Here’s How to Stimulate Innovation

Whether we acknowledge it or not, we live in an economy of digital disruption. Innovations happen everyday — one of these days, it might be the next big thing that puts you out of a job. But if you’re anticipating the future and trying to be pre-active to future known events, to even be the disrupter (rather than reactive and the disrupted), there’s a better chance you will not only succeed but excel.

Being pre-active and as it applies to innovation the disrupter, however, is easier said than done. More often than not, we are taught conformity rather than innovation. In fact, if you go way back in history, many cultures believed that the most brilliant and creative minds were the result of a unique relation with a mythical being such as a muse or even a daemon.
